Requirements:
  • 10 years minimum experience filing/handling litigation in Michigan with big law
  • Federal and State court experience required
  • Excellent proofreading and typing skills required
  • Prior experience working in a law firm or for litigators required
  • Must have an understanding of modern litigation technology tools and processes and be able to quickly learn and efficiently utilize web-based applications
  • Must be extremely organized and detail oriented
  • Must be comfortable working on one’s own and with little direction or supervision
  • Familiarity with Google suite of applications strongly preferred
  • Familiarity with document review software and processes strongly preferred
  • Familiarity with Healthcare organizations and physician and APP licensing preferred
  • Familiarity with Monday.com or other project management software preferred
Responsibilities:
  • Organize and manage files for Compliance and Legal Departments.
  • Maintain calendar entries for the Legal Team and keep track of litigation deadlines.
  • Perform administrative duties as assigned.
  • Conduct legal research related to litigation, compliance, and healthcare regulations.
  • Assist with the preparation of legal memoranda and other documents.
  • Assist with creating presentations and documents utilizing basic grammar, spelling, and formatting.
  • File documents in the appropriate venues (state and federal courts, administrative agencies, etc.).
  • Assist with mediation, arbitrations, and litigation (revising and formatting documents, preparing exhibits and indexes, ensuring proper court procedures are followed)
  • Assist with regulatory filings, such as license renewals and government-mandated reports.
  • Assist with compliance monitoring activities.
  • Educate physicians and staff about relevant laws, regulations, and legal issues affecting the healthcare industry.
  • Communicate effectively and professionally with company personnel and third parties.
  • Assist with HR investigations and other legal matters as assigned.
  • Provide day-to-day assistance to Compliance and Legal departments as needed and as assigned by leadership, attorneys and compliance department.
